Peek Equipment Incorportated is an active carrier based out of Elkmont, Alabama. Peek Equipment Incorportated operates under USDOT number 740498. Peek Equipment Incorportated has 1 tractor and employs 2 drivers. Peek Equipment Incorportated is authorized to operate Interstate cargo.